Minimum Qualifications Candidates should possess the following:

• Strong quantitative skills proficiency in Excel;
• Capacity to manage and analyze large data sets;
• Ability to provide effective written and oral communications;
• Supervisory training or experience;
• A proven track record of collaborative work; and
• Ability to effectively deal with competing priorities under tight deadlines.

Preferred skills:

• Formal training in econometrics

Duties Description The incumbent will oversee the Sales and Excise Taxes Team within the Economics/Revenue Unit.

Assignments will include:

• Employing multiple econometric and statistical techniques to provide forecasts and monitor cash receipts from several multi-billion dollar revenue streams;

• Working closely with ETU and EPU on information statements and due diligence for the Sales Tax Revenue and MTA bonds;

• Collaborating frequently with HIU on local finance issues; and

• Numerous opportunities each budget cycle to work with Executive Chamber and DTF staff to develop, analyze and estimate the Financial Plan impacts of tax policy proposals.
